Downtown Portland Luxury Condos Repriced

Private residences at the Ritz-Carlton Residences Portland are being reintroduced with price reductions of up to 50%, a notable reset for one of the city’s most ambitious residential projects. Originally positioned as ultra-luxury offerings starting above $1 million, many units are now priced well below their initial expectations.

 

 

The residences occupy the upper floors of Block 216, Portland’s tallest residential tower. Construction began in 2019, and while the building officially completed in 2024, buyer demand never fully materialized. Out of 132 condominiums, only 11 units sold during the initial sales phase.

 

Following a foreclosure tied to underperformance and weak office leasing, ownership transferred to Ready Capital, which has now brought in a new brokerage team to reposition the project. The strategy is straightforward: reset pricing to better align with today’s market realities and attract owner-occupants back to the urban core.

 

 

Under the revised pricing structure:

  • One-bedroom residences previously listed between $1.2M and $1.7M now start around $600,000
  • Two-bedroom units once priced from $2.1M to $2.6M are now starting near $1 million
  • Three-bedroom homes that had been offered at roughly $3.3M are now priced around $1.6 million

 

Earlier sales averaged roughly $1.5 million, already reflecting meaningful reductions from original list prices. The current repricing represents a more aggressive attempt to bring these residences in line with buyer expectations post-pandemic.

 

 

This repricing marks one of the more significant luxury resets Portland has seen in years. For buyers, it presents a rare chance to access branded, full-service living at a fraction of original pricing. For the market, it’s a reminder that even top-tier developments must ultimately align with local demand and timing.
